.Around half the globe's populace are actually thought to possess a lack of this vitamin.Around half the world's populace are believed to have a lack of the vitamin.A three-way dosage of vitamin D3 supplementation in the very first 2 years of life reduces the chance of mental illness in the future by around half, a high-quality experiment finds.Infants who were offered 30 u00b5g of vitamin D daily, which is actually 3 times the encouraged dose, were actually just half as most likely to have internalising issues through age 6-8. Internalising issues are those in which an individual keeps their concerns to themselves, featuring anxiety, stress and anxiety, loneliness and withdrawal.Dr Samuel Sandboge, the research's initial author, mentioned:" Our end results recommend that a higher dose of vitamin D3 supplementation throughout the initial years of life might decrease the risk of internalizing psychological indicators in late preschool as well as very early school age." Vitamin D and also psychological healthThe randomised measured test, which was actually carried out in Finland, was motivated due to the hyperlink found between low childhood years vitamin D amounts and also mental health problems.Almost 350 youngsters were actually provided either a dosage of 10 u00b5g or even 30 u00b5g of vitamin D from grow older 2 full weeks up until 2-years-old. The results showed that at 6- to 8-years-old, nearly 12 per-cent of youngsters given 10 u00b5g possessed notable internalising problems.In the 30 u00b5g team, however, this amount was actually under 6 percent.No differences were actually seen in the number of externalising problems.Externalising conditions include attention deficit disorder and conduct disorder.Later in life externalising problems consist of drug dependence, withdrawn character problems and also also psychopathy.Dr Samuel Sandboge cautioned that the research possesses disadvantages:" The end results and their potential ramifications are appealing, but even further investigation is actually needed to verify the results.In the interpretation of the results, our company should take note, and many more traits, that we analyzed the psychological signs simply as parent-reported. On top of that, the attendees of the research study were actually youngsters with Nordic origins residing in Finland that had excellent amounts of vitamin D."
